package com.nononsenseapps.filepicker;
import org.junit.Test;
import static org.junit.Assert.assertEquals;
public class UtilsTest {
@Test
public void appendPathSimple() throws Exception {
assertEquals("A/B", Utils.appendPath("A", "B"));
assertEquals("A/B", Utils.appendPath("A", "B/"));
assertEquals("/A/B", Utils.appendPath("/A", "B"));
assertEquals("/A/B/C/D", Utils.appendPath("/A/B", "C/D"));
assertEquals("A/B/C/D", Utils.appendPath("A/B", "C/D/"));
}
@Test
public void appendPathDot() throws Exception {
assertEquals("A/./B", Utils.appendPath("A", "./B"));
assertEquals("A/./B", Utils.appendPath("A", "./B/"));
assertEquals("/A/./B", Utils.appendPath("/A", "./B"));
assertEquals("/A/B/./C/D", Utils.appendPath("/A/B", "./C/D"));
assertEquals("A/B/./C/D", Utils.appendPath("A/B", "./C/D/"));
}
@Test
public void appendPathDotDot() throws Exception {
assertEquals("A/../B", Utils.appendPath("A", "../B"));
assertEquals("A/../B", Utils.appendPath("A", "../B/"));
assertEquals("/A/../B", Utils.appendPath("/A", "../B"));
assertEquals("/A/B/../C/D", Utils.appendPath("/A/B", "../C/D"));
assertEquals("A/B/C/../D", Utils.appendPath("A/B", "C/../D/"));
}
@Test
public void appendPathRoot() throws Exception {
assertEquals("A/B", Utils.appendPath("A", "/B"));
assertEquals("/A/B", Utils.appendPath("/A", "/B"));
assertEquals("/A/B/C/D", Utils.appendPath("/A/B", "/C/D"));
assertEquals("/A/B/C/D", Utils.appendPath("/A/B", "/C/D/"));
}
@Test
public void appendSlashesSlashesSlashes() throws Exception {
assertEquals("A/B", Utils.appendPath("A//", "///B"));
assertEquals("/", Utils.appendPath("////", "/////"));
}
}
